SUMMARY Brown University Health employees are expected to successfully role model the organization's values of Compassion, Accountability, Respect, and Excellence as these values guide our everyday actions with patients, customers, and one another. Under general supervision of the Attending Physician, in collaboration with other clinical staff, is responsible for evaluation and development of treatment plans for patients admitted to the gynecology service. Provide expert gynecologic consultation for inpatient and emergency department patients. Other job responsibilities include, but are not limited to: History and physical Ongoing assessment and intervention Coordination of inpatient care Surgical first assisting Discharge planning KEY RESPONSIBILITIES Communicate and coordinate effectively with supervising physician and other health professionals regarding the care of gynecology/gyn-oncology patients, as well as Obstetrics
